What is the airport code for Les Cayes?
Antoine-Simon International Airport uses the IATA code CYA and the ICAO code MTCA. IATA codes are the three-letter ones on your boarding pass; ICAO codes are four letters and used by air traffic control.
Where is Antoine-Simon International Airport?
It sits at 18.2711° N, 73.7883° W, serving Les Cayes in Haiti, at an elevation of 203 feet.
